| Run Summary for 930721 -- MP #012 Session Leader/Physics Operator: wolfe Assistant: Rice Engineering Operator: Fairfax The goal of this run was to run the machine with the EF3 coils in series. Secondary goals were to determine the effect of not having these in parallel on vertical stability, and investigate use of EF2's in the vertical controller. Piggy-back tasks were MP#006 (Hirex debugging) and MP#004 (EFC Chopper ). We succeeded in operating the machine with the new EF3 configuration. To get successful current rise it was necessary to go to a higher voltage than originally desired, namely a case based on 930629010 (V_EF3 = -2400V) rather than 930629013 (V_EF3 = -2100V). Shot 13 was the first non-fizzle shot, but it was a bad runaway discharge. Shot 14, on which the Bz was adjusted to be less positive, was the first good shot, and was extremely similar to 930629010; current was nearly flat at 300kA and the pulse lasted almost to 400msec. Shot 15 was nearly identical, except we turned on the Ar puff for the HIREX debugging. Reproducibility was very bad - lots of fizzles. Shots 17 and 19 were the only successful shot with higher EF1 currents, and they were only marginaly different. We never got to the point of trying the EF2 feedback. After much screwing around, reloading shot 14 on Shot 24 recovered the shot (after 4 straight fizzles), but subsequent attempts to increase the EF1 currents (after 170msec) resulted in more fizzles. The flux plots indicate some radial field problems at 10-20msec; also the field index is somewhat more positive than usual. However, there seemed to be little correlation of fizzles and good shots with the index. The cause of the fizzles is unknown. Good shots were: 14,15,17,19,24; all but 17 & 19 had identical programming and very similar results, namely good flat 300kA pulses lasting almost 400msec. Shot 19 had a vertical disruption at 337msec. The HIREX debugging got no useful data, owing to the lack of good shots and low level of Ar observed. The EF3 chopper was fired at 400msec, after the nominal end of the pulse. All data required in preparation for using the chopper during plasma operation was obtained. Problems: --------- There was a serious N2 leak right before start of operation. The pressure jumped from 3e-7 to 3e-6 in a few seconds. The culprit was probably an inner seal on a port between G and K, based on pinching off the tube on the rough pump lines going to the inter-seal space. The N2 pressure came down very slowly, and may have contributed to our problems. The 60 cycle junk on OH1,OH2U&L was present at the beginning of the run, despite a fix made yesterday. Some shots (5-8) were spent investigating this problem by firing sets of supplies under Hybrid control. At shot 9 we asked that the Rear OH1 cabinet be taken offline, as this had been previously observed to help this problem; this seemed to help. At shot 21 the engineers decreased the integral gain on the OH2 voltage regulator boards and reported that this seemed to have helped at least one aspect of the problem. However, we did not try putting the second OH1 cabinet back online. Scorecard: ---------- Power tests 4 Duds 1 Fizzles 16 Runaway shots 1 Good Shots 5 -- Total 27 |
